The selection also deals with ore-processingIntroduction to Mineral Processing or Beneficiation,12/01/2018· Hydrocyclones have become one of the most important and widely used classifiers in the mineral processing industry. They are also used for de-sliming, de-watering, de-gritting and thickening processes. They are most commonly employed in closed circuit within grinding circuits and are used to return coarse material back to the ball or rod mill for further grinding. The department also deals with the issues of environmental safety associated with mineral,3 Technologies in Exploration, Mining, and Processing,,Hydrometallurgy technology is not used extensively in the processing of industrial minerals, almost all of which are insoluble in normal, low-cost acidic and basic lixiviants.
